POLICE are appealing for information following a fatal motorbike crash in Nechells, Birmingham, earlier this morning (Saturday October 9).
A motorcyclist was found with serious injuries on Heartlands Parkway at just before 6.10am and the 30-year-old rider, a man, was confirmed dead at the scene.
Police say they are working to establish what happened and they want to speak to anyone who was in the area at the time and can assist with enquiries.
Part of the road was expected to remain closed until later this afternoon while investigations continued.
A spokesman for West Midlands Police said: "Our thoughts are with the family and friends of the man who has tragically lost his life and we'll be offering them support at this deeply traumatic time."
